This week we examined just how much pressure humans are putting on the environment. We are pushing the natural portions of our states out and installing energy sucking pods or communities. The sprawling that is occurring can be seen on a ride down any highway in New Jersey there are massive amounts of communities being built everyday.

I was looking around the Internet and found the New Jersey Energy Star homes. These homes use all of the proper mechanisms to conserve energy rather than us it up. It houses energy saving appliances, lighting, improved windows and insulation to cut down on heat costs and a lower energy output. These are the types of start up companies that are going to be making the money in the near future. Their solutions however costly they may be now will pay off in the long run.
